There is alot of info on the internet about the geometry between the throttle shaft and the position of the mount pin for the 700r4 TV cable. The 9906 Edelbrock has a mount hole on the bottom of the carb bracket that is 1 3/32 center to center and that is correct for mounting the TV cable. The experts say at WOT the cable mount should be 67% in front of the throttle shaft and at idle the cable mount should be 33% behind the throttle shaft. Mine is alittle less than 33% at idle.
Wondering if any of you have done this and how did it work?

Upon reading the instructions [haha] it seems Edelbrock makes an adapter for the TV cable. [part #8026] So I got one and installed it and the geometry looks better. I had to move my homemade TV cable mount but I think I can now make adjustments that will work. Thanks for your input, guys .
